Output 406246644523ced9ce578605f13a1e59f3ded9e76f568d19478887d34d4415f5:30

value
35038
script pubkey
OP_0 OP_PUSHBYTES_20 d62b6ec22d186ccff8c673d2c3b4f70e9ce1506e
address
bc1q6c4kas3drpkvl7xxw0fv8d8hp6wwz5rwhnluhn
transaction
406246644523ced9ce578605f13a1e59f3ded9e76f568d19478887d34d4415f5
confirmations
2969
spent
true